Emergency Message for U.S. Citizens: Tropical Storm Mirinae
July 27, 2016
This emergency message is being issued to alert U.S. Citizens residing in or traveling to Northern Vietnam of the approaching Tropical Storm Minirae and its potential impact in Northern Vietnam.
As of 8:00 AM on July 27, Tropical Storm Minirae was estimated to be 230 KM southeast of the Thai Binh – Ninh Binh coastal area and forecast to move west-northwest at about 20 KM/hour towards Northern Vietnam. The Vietnamese National Center for Hydro-Meteorological Forecasting predicts that Minirae will make landfall in the Northern region of Vietnam near Quang Ninh and Hai Phong in the evening of Wednesday, July 27 with estimated maximum sustained winds of 60-90km/hour. Heavy rainfall with localized flooding is expected for the Northeastern region provinces of Vietnam.
